Abstract

This study aimed to analyze the characteristics of ash from waste combustion, the quality of compost made from leaf waste, ash, and various bioactivators, as well as their effects on corn growth. The research was conducted in two stages. The first stage focused on compost production using two factors: the proportion of leaf waste and ash (A0: 0% ash, A1: 5%, A2: 10%, A3: 15%, A4: 20%) and the type of bioactivator (B0: none, B1: EM4, B2: Stardec, B3: straw isolate, B4: Trichoderma). The second stage tested the resulting compost on corn plants using a completely randomized design with one factor and three replications. Data were analyzed using analysis of variance (5%) and the Duncan test (5%). The results showed that the combustion ash had varying qualities: the pH, NPK, Ca, Fe, and Zn contents met quality standards, while the organic carbon content was below the standard, and the C/N ratio exceeded it. Heavy metal Hg levels were below the limit, but Pb and Cd exceeded quality standards. The compost produced from a mixture of leaf litter, ash, and bioactivators also varied, with its pH, organic carbon, and total N+P+K content meeting the Indonesian National Standard (SNI) for organic fertilizer; however, the nitrogen and phosphorus contents were below the SNI requirements. Regarding corn growth, the highest plant height was observed in treatments with 5% ash and the Stardec bioactivator. In contrast, the lowest height was observed in compost without ash and with the Trichoderma bioactivator.
